The Waqf (Amendment) Bill, 2025 was passed in the Lok Sabha on Wednesday amid strict opposition from members of various opposition parties. The bill was introduced in the Lok Sabha on August 8 last year, but was sent to the Joint Parliamentary Committee (JPC) due to opposition from the opposition. This was followed by the amended Bill, which was passed from the House. Now the leaders have given different reactions to this bill. The Waqf (Amendment) Bill was introduced in the Lok Sabha on 8 August 2024. The bill was sent to the Joint Parliamentary Committee (JPC) on the same day after protesting by the opposition. JPC proposed several amendments in the bill after holding several meetings. In the meeting, the Union Cabinet gave its approval to the 14 amendments proposed by the Joint Committee of Parliament (JPC). The report of JPC, headed by BJP MP Jagdambika Pal, was presented in Parliament on February 13 amidst the uproar and walkout of the opposition parties. After 14 amendments, the bill passed late Wednesday night. A total of 288 votes have been cast in favor of the bill in the Lok Sabha. At the same time, 232 votes were cast in the opposition of the bill.
